ZUGFeRD now available in Business Central

Dynamics 365 Business Central has supported the ZUGFeRD format for electronic invoices since April 26, 2025. The new function enables automated and legally compliant processing of invoices directly in the ERP system - an important step for companies that want to digitize their financial processes.

 

The new function enables:

  • PDF invoices with embedded XML file for machine-readable processing
  • Automated posting and archiving of incoming and outgoing invoices
  • Easy setup via the "E-Document Service" page
  • Integration with Peppol service providers for sending via secure networks

With the first version of ZUGFeRD integration, Microsoft is laying the foundation for modern and efficient e-invoice processing in Business Central. The function will be continuously developed and further optimized in future versions.
